问题标签 [devenv]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1000 浏览

visual-studio-2008 - 使用 devenv 构建指定配置的智能智能设备 CAB 项目

我有一个带有智能设备 CAB 项目的 Visual Studio 2008 解决方案。我正在致力于自动化发布过程。我正在使用 devenv 构建用于构建 CAB 的 inf 文件,如下所示:

它确实构建了 inf 文件,但它对某些依赖项使用了错误的配置(测试而不是发布)。当我从 VS 内部构建时,这不会发生。我做错了什么还是这是一个错误?如果这是一个错误,有没有办法解决这个问题?我正在拼命寻求避免手动维护 inf 文件。

我还尝试了这种其他格式,它与 devenv 重建文档中的示例更匹配,您在其中指定了解决方案名称和配置以及项目名称和配置。出现同样的问题。

0 投票
2 回答
244 浏览

c# - 在 devenv 和 msbuild 中使用 CruiseControl.net 时输出二进制文件的任何差异

我正在使用 msbuild 构建我的 C# VS 解决方案。我的第三方控件出错,需要用户交互才能构建。如果我将 Cruisecontrol 配置更改为使用 devenv 而不是 msbuild,我可能能够修复它。

我的问题是:如果我迁移到 devenv,输出二进制文件有什么不同吗?msbuild 和 devenv 是否都生成相同的二进制文件?用同样的优化?

0 投票
1 回答
1750 浏览

c# - 如何在 devenv 构建 CruiseControl.net 中指定平台

使用 msbuild 构建时,我们可以提供如下平台

如果我们使用 devenv,你知道如何指定平台吗?

0 投票
2 回答
616 浏览

c# - Clean+Rebuild 和 Clean+Build 之间有什么区别吗

我在 CruiseControl 中有一个 msbuild 任务,它首先清除然后重建。如果我将其更改为 Clean and Build (而不是重建) 会有什么不同吗?

Rebuild 为每个项目执行“清理 + 构建”。解决方案中的“清理 + 构建”将清理所有项目,然后构建每个项目。是否有一些极端情况可以产生影响?

0 投票
2 回答
1189 浏览

c# - 如何在 devenv 任务中指定多个构建类型,CruiseControl.net

我想在 devenv 中进行清理和构建。我刚刚注意到 buildtype 标志只能有一个项目(Clean;Build not allowed)。你知道如何指定多个 BuildTypes 吗?

0 投票
1 回答
381 浏览

c# - devenv CruiseControl 的记录器

devenv 有记录器吗?我在 CruiseControl.net 中有一个 devenv 任务,但它没有给我任何日志。我什至看不到构建失败的原因。我曾经在 msbuild 中使用 logger 来查看日志。

devenv 构建任务有类似的东西吗?感谢有人可以举个例子。

谢谢!

0 投票
1 回答
696 浏览

devenv - 宏和 lib 文件的 devenv 命令行选项

我正在尝试使用 devenv.exe 命令行进行构建,并使用命令行提供一些预处理器定义和 lib 文件。

因此一种方法是在 proj 文件中设置

c/c++ ---> 前处理器 --> preposessor 定义

我想用 devenv.exe 在命令行中给出宏名称

同样,我还有一个额外的链接器库依赖项

链接器 - 输入 - 附加依赖项

我想用 devenv 提供

任何帮助将不胜感激。

谢谢

0 投票
2 回答
2683 浏览

c# - 如何在 Devenv 中指定发布版本?

我在通过脚本构建 Visual Studio 项目方面是全新的,所以如果你觉得我对这个过程的理解不正确,请随时纠正我。

我有一个 Visual Studio 解决方案,它由一个 Wpf.exe 项目和几个类库项目组成。

目前我正在.sln使用下面的脚本成功构建文件

"%VS_IDE_DIR%devenv.com" "...Solution-File-Path.sln" /rebuild Release /useenv

当前,该Wpf.exe文件获取Wpf 项目的属性中 File Version指定Product Version 1.0.0.0的默认值。Publish -> Publish Version在此处输入图像描述

我想以某种方式设置File VersionandProduct Version通过我的脚本。我怎样才能做到这一点?

我有一个environment variable包含Product Versionand的内容File Version,基本上我想将 Product Version 和 File Version 的值设置为等于我的环境变量。

0 投票
2 回答
499 浏览

cruisecontrol.net - CruiseControl.NET:忽略构建中的数据库项目

升级到 VS2010 后,我们有一些 .dbproj 文件导致我们的 CI 构建出现问题。除了存储 SQL 文件之外,它们什么都不做,所以我想忽略它们。我正在运行 CruiseControl.NET 并使用 devenv.com 构建我的解决方案。我有什么方法可以告诉构建我想忽略这些项目或所有 .dbproj 项目吗?

0 投票
2 回答
8071 浏览

visual-studio-2008 - 如何检索 vspackage 安装的 devenv.exe 路径?

我正在按照本教程http://msdn.microsoft.com/en-us/library/bb458038.aspx创建 VsPackage 设置。在创建安装程序类的部分中,会在注册表“SOFTWARE\Microsoft\VisualStudio\9.0\Setup\VS\EnvironmentPath”中显示对此位置的引用,其中包含 devenv.exe 位置。我浏览了注册表,但该位置不存在。devenv.exe 路径的正确位置是什么?我正在使用 Visual Studio 2008